Skylight Leak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under a skylight | Yes | No | You can likely fix this yourself with some basic tools and materials. |
| Large leak or widespread water damage | No | Yes | This need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ure a thorough and safe repair. |
| Hidden leak or water damage | No | Yes | You need professional tools and expertise to detect and repair hidden leaks. |
| Water damage caused by a burst pipe | No | Yes | This needs immediate attention and specialized equipment to prevent further damage. |
| Skylight leak causing structural damage | No | Yes | This needs professional expertise to ensure a safe and stable repair. |
| Skylight leak causing mold growth or health concerns | No | Yes | This need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ure a thorough and safe removal of mold and water damage. |

Skylight Leak Water Removal Cost In Lillian, AL
The cost of Skylight Leak Water Removal in Lillian, AL varies based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, and equipment needed |
| Skylight repair or repl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Type of skylight, materials needed, and complexity of repair |
| Mold remediation | $1,500 – $6,000 | Size of affected area, type of mold, and equipment needed |
| Structural repair or re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Scope of repair, materials needed, and complexity of work |
| Insurance claims and paperwork |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of claim, amount of documentation required, and communication with insurance company |
| More services (e.g. Carpet cleaning, drywall repair) | $500 – $2,000 | Scope of work, materials needed, and equipment required |
